英文摘要microchannel heat sink for high power laser mirror with water cooling was analyzed as a function of microchannel geometry and operation parameters. a comparative analysis of the thermal deformation on the mirror surface without cooling and that with cooling revealed that the maximal thermal deformation on the mirror surface could decrease from about 0.115 mu m to around 0.040 mu m under the laser power of 200 w/cm(2) by using microchannel heat sink designed. in order to enhance the performance of microchannel heat sink, the effects of channel width, channel depth, fin width, mirror thickness and cooling region were investigated. the results indicated that the heat transfer performance of the microchannel heat sink could be further improved by narrow and deep channel, narrow fin, thin mirror and large cooling region.
